10 / Interpreting the Profile

What does this contract market mean for a supplier?

This profile combines spending scale, the buying hierarchy, incumbent vendors, market classifications, and competition indicators. Read them together before deciding whether Fa8649 Usaf Sbir Sttr Cntrctng Afrl represents an addressable market for your company.

01

Read spending in context

$3.03B in recorded obligations describes historical market scale. Compare it with 10,699 contract actions and an average action value of $282.8K to understand purchasing frequency and transaction size.

02

Follow the actual buyers

This office sits within DEPT OF THE AIR FORCE and DEPT OF DEFENSE. Use that hierarchy to understand who directs its mission and how its purchasing compares with the broader organization.

03

Do not confuse scale with access

A large historical total does not mean the same amount is currently open for competition. Use the 100.0% competition rate, set-aside share, recent awards, and current opportunities to estimate what may actually be addressable.

04

Test market fit and incumbency

Compare leading vendors with NAICS 541715 and PSC AC32. Supplier concentration and competition reveal whether demand aligns with your capabilities and how difficult displacement may be.
